TICKET: StockLedger nightly reconciliation drifts on partial shipments

The Korvane inventory reconciliation job double-counts items received in split cartons. Root cause: the merge step keys on carton ID, not line ID. Fix lands in the reconciler module; do not revert the dedupe pass or drift returns within two runs. Backfill covered warehouses Delmont and Ashvale. If drift reappears, check the carton-split flag first. Verified against the staging ledger snapshot. The trace token for the fixed run is below.

build token for tawif-bahip: htk31_68bba16e1afabfef4ecc69408c06f16

Handover Note — Cleaning Access, Perrin Court

Maia, passing this on before my leave. The contractor cleaning team from Glintwell Services covers Perrin Court each weekday evening from 19:00. They must enter through the rear service door, sign the contractor log, and avoid the server corridor entirely. The rear door lock was rekeyed on Monday, so please give the crew the new door code listed below.

badge for yawep-tajof: bdg-N-32

Security review note: as part of sharding the Hollyvale user-profile store into four regional partitions, the shared write credential is being split per shard and the old key revoked Friday. Read paths are unaffected; write clients must adopt shard-scoped auth by then. For your verification pass against the staging shard router, use the internal key below.

service key, kagep-yafop: qvz23-ZKPHptIdEFAcWdmbBSRvIiM